InfraBuild is Australia’s leading integrated steel manufacturing, distribution and recycling business, making steel using our electric arc furnaces. We provide solutions for commercial and residential construction, large scale and nation-building infrastructure as well as our primary producers and rural sectors. With ambitions to be carbon neutral by 2030, each day we help build futures through sustainable steel.
InfraBuild's steel manufacturing team is an integral partner to the construction industry, delivering breakthrough thinking, innovative solutions and the highest standards in quality and supply. Operating two electric arc furnaces in Victoria and New South Wales, InfraBuild then utilises its four rolling mills to form new steel products and supply a range of products to steel distributors and processors nationally.
